A Royal History Worth Mentioning
The marquise diamond cut dates back to 18th-century France, where (according to legend) King Louis XV commissioned a diamond cut to resemble the perfectly shaped lips of his mistress, Madame de Pompadour (or, in some versions, another mistress, Jeanne Antoinette Poisson, who was later titled the Marquise de Pompadour).
The resulting cut, an elongated oval with pointed ends, was named the Marquise in her honor, which was also a noble title in the French aristocracy. This romantic origin story connects the diamond's elegant, dramatic shape to royal court intrigue, luxury, and the artistry of the time. While it’s not definitively proven that Madame de Pompadour directly inspired the cut, the association underscores the marquise diamond's historical ties to opulence and romance.

What to Look for in a Marquise Diamond
While the marquise shape is striking, it’s also one of the trickiest cuts to perfect. Symmetry is key; the two pointed ends should align seamlessly, and the facets should enhance the diamond’s brilliance rather than create a "bow-tie" effect (a shadow that appears in the center of some marquise stones). The elongated silhouette makes fingers look longer and more slender, but be sure to choose a setting that protects those delicate points—prongs are a must for durability.
Color and clarity are also more noticeable in a marquise than in some other shapes, so opting for a higher grade can make a big difference. And don’t overlook the size advantage: the marquise cut’s unique proportions can make the diamond appear larger than it actually is. Bonus points for optical illusions!

Marquise Diamonds and the East-West Setting: A Perfect Pairing
East-west settings—where the diamond is set horizontally across the band rather than vertically—have become a darling of the modern jewelry world, and the marquise diamond couldn’t be more perfect for this trend. The elongated shape of a marquise looks striking when turned on its side, creating a bold and contemporary silhouette that feels fresh and unconventional. It can also give you the illusion of a much larger diamond with its wider finger coverage.
Whether paired with a minimalist gold or platinum band or surrounded by a halo of smaller stones, an east-west marquise diamond engagement ring strikes the perfect balance between edgy and elegant. It’s a design choice that’s sure to spark conversations and admiration.

Setting the Marquise Diamond Stage
Marquise diamonds offer a wide variety of setting options, each designed to enhance the stone’s distinctive shape. A bezel setting, where the diamond is fully encased in metal around its edges, provides a sleek, modern look while offering excellent protection for the pointed ends of the marquise. For a slightly softer aesthetic, the half-bezel setting covers the stone from each end while leaving the sides exposed, allowing light to hit the diamond from multiple angles while still offering some protection. The prong setting, one of the most popular and classic choices, secures the marquise with metal prongs and around the sides. Split Shank Ring
If you're looking for something with a bit more flair, a split shank marquise diamond engagement ring is an excellent option. In this design, the band splits into two sections as it approaches the diamond, creating an intricate and eye-catching look with beautiful negative space. The split shank can be simple or adorned with small diamonds, offering a touch of sparkle and drama while maintaining the focus on the marquise center stone.

Marquise Wedding Bands: A Match Made in Heaven
The marquise magic doesn’t stop at engagement rings. Wedding bands featuring marquise-shaped stones are the perfect way to add a touch of whimsy and romance to your bridal stack. Floral-inspired bands, where marquise diamonds mimic the look of petals, are particularly popular. They’re delicate, feminine, and utterly enchanting.
Eternity bands with marquise stones are another standout choice. Their elongated shape creates a dramatic, effect when set in a continuous circle. Whether you wear it solo or stack it with an engagement ring, a marquise eternity band offers maximum sparkle and timeless style.
